Helium mass spectrometer leak detector, with their high sensitivity and precise detection capabilities, are crucial tools for ensuring the sealing integrity and safety of equipment. Their applications in the new energy industry span multiple fields, including lithium battery manufacturing, hydrogen fuel cells, solar energy, and wind energy. These fields have extremely high requirements for equipment sealing, and helium mass spectrometer leak detector are the ideal solution to meet these needs.
In the lithium battery manufacturing process, electrolyte leakage can severely impact battery performance and safety. كاشف تسرب مطياف كتلة الهيليوم can quickly detect minute leaks in battery casings, electrode packaging, and sealing areas, ensuring that electrolyte leakage does not occur during charging and discharging. This not only enhances battery reliability but also extends its lifespan, providing a solid foundation for new energy vehicles and energy storage systems.
Hydrogen fuel cells are another important direction in the new energy sector, with core components including proton exchange membranes and hydrogen supply systems. The sealing integrity of these components directly affects the efficiency and safety of fuel cells. helium mass spectrometer leak detector can accurately detect leaks in hydrogen supply pipelines and fuel cell stacks, preventing safety hazards caused by hydrogen leakage.
The solar energy industry also relies on helium mass spectrometer leak detector. In the production of solar panels, the sealing integrity of vacuum coating equipment is crucial to panel performance. helium mass spectrometer leak detector can quickly detect leaks in vacuum chambers and gas delivery systems, ensuring the purity and uniformity of the coating process. The sealing integrity of vacuum tubes in solar collectors is also often tested using helium mass spectrometer leak detector to improve heat collection efficiency.
In the wind energy industry, the sealing integrity of hydraulic and cooling systems in wind turbine generators directly impacts equipment operating efficiency. helium mass spectrometer leak detector can accurately detect leaks in these systems, preventing equipment failures caused by hydraulic oil or coolant leakage. Regular testing and maintenance can significantly enhance the reliability and lifespan of wind turbine generators.
In the energy storage system field, especially in large-scale energy storage stations, the sealing integrity of battery modules and cooling systems is critical. helium mass spectrometer leak detector can quickly locate leaks in battery modules, ensuring that energy storage systems do not experience electrolyte or coolant leakage during charging and discharging.
The motor and electronic control systems of new energy vehicles also have high sealing requirements. helium mass spectrometer leak detector can detect leaks in motor cooling systems and electronic control system seals, ensuring that vehicle performance is not compromised by leaks during operation. Particularly in high-temperature and high-humidity environments, the precise detection capabilities of helium mass spectrometer leak detector are especially important.
In the manufacturing process of new energy equipment, many key components need to be assembled and tested in vacuum or inert gas environments. Helium mass spectrometer leak detection can quickly test the sealing integrity of these devices, ensuring they remain highly sealed even under extreme conditions. For example, lithium battery electrolyte filling equipment and hydrogen fuel cell testing equipment both rely on the support of helium mass spectrometer leak detector.
